Match Result (1X2 Betting)

The simplest and most popular market — predict the outcome of a match. Home win (1), Draw (X), or Away win (2). Draws are common in group stages and early knockout rounds, making the 1X2 market particularly interesting when underdog draw odds are high.

Over / Under Goals

Bet on the total number of goals in a match — not the winner. Common lines include Over/Under 1.5, 2.5, and 3.5 goals. Defensive tournaments like the 2026 final which ended 1-0 favour under bets, while attacking group stage matches often favour overs.

Asian Handicap

Removes the draw by giving one team a virtual head start. Hugely popular among Singapore and Southeast Asian bettors. Better value than standard 1X2 on matches with a clear favourite. me88 Singapore offers full Asian handicap coverage across all EPL and Champions League matches.

Both Teams to Score (BTTS)

Will both teams score at least one goal? Simple yes/no market — ideal when both teams have strong attacking records. The option is available as Yes (both teams score) or No (at least one team fails to score).

Correct Score

Predict the exact final score. Higher risk, significantly higher payout. Works best with strong knowledge of both teams’ defensive and attacking tendencies. Low-scoring correct score bets such as 1-0 or 0-0 are particularly popular in competitive knockout matches.
